Hello and welcome! Congratulations on taking this step in your health and wellbeing! I am a Licensed Clinical Social Worker in Texas, with a Master's in Social Work from the University of Southern California. I have been in the social work field since 2017, gaining experience in diverse settings and working with various populations facing a range of stressors and conditions. Over the past several years, my primary focuses have included substance abuse, life transitions and stressors, and relationship challenges (family, marital, work, etc.). I take an open-minded, accepting, and, when appropriate, humorous approach to life's challenges. I recognize that clients are their own experts. This process is an opportunity for clients to educate me about themselves and their reasons for seeking support. We build rapport throughout our time together. I start sessions by checking in and focusing on whatever topic feels most pressing. Together, we will identify stressors and develop goals. People do not seek therapists when everything is great. I understand that, for whatever reason you are seeking therapy, it is likely a difficult and stressful time. My goal is to create a safe and comforting space free of judgment, where we can work together and you can navigate whatever life's challenges you are facing at this time.

What should a new client know about working with you?

I recognize that clients are their own experts. We will work together to identify stressors and develop goals. Progress is recognized by you in your daily life, such as less stress, better coping, or making a difficult decision. My goal is to listen, empower, and support you during our time together.

What is your typical process for working with clients?

My approach to therapy is client centered. Therapy is not a one size fits all. We will work together to identify stressors and goals. I will utilize relevant and appropriate interventions, based on your needs. We will often review and discuss what is working and what is not and adjust accordingly. You are an active participant and decision maker in your therapy.
